Carol is a 2015 historical romantic drama film directed by todd haynes Set in the 1950s, this is the tale of forbidden love between modest therese and elegant carol, which develops as they travel together. The screenplay by phyllis nagy is based on the 1952 romance novel the price of salt by patricia highsmith (republished as carol in 1990)
